How To Fix CM_CFD_DE_MD_COMMON002 - No Data Source Extension selected.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: CM_CFD_DE_MD_COMMON - DataSourceExtension: Message class for metadata down-/Upload

  • Message number: 002

  • Message text: No Data Source Extension selected.

    The SAP error message CM_CFD_DE_MD_COMMON002: No Data Source Extension selected typically occurs in the context of SAP Cloud for Customer (C4C) or SAP Analytics Cloud (SAC) when a user is trying to create or modify a data source but has not selected a required extension or data source type.

    Cause:

    1. Missing Data Source Selection: The user has not selected a data source extension or type that is necessary for the operation they are trying to perform.
    2. Configuration Issues: There may be issues with the configuration of the data source or the extensions available in the system.
    3. User Permissions: The user may not have the necessary permissions to access or modify the data source extensions.

    Solution:

    1. Select a Data Source Extension:

      • When creating or modifying a data source, ensure that you select the appropriate data source extension from the available options. This is usually done in the configuration or setup screen where data sources are defined.
    2. Check Configuration:

      • Review the configuration settings for the data source. Ensure that all required fields are filled out and that the data source is properly set up.
    3. User Permissions:

      • Verify that the user has the necessary permissions to access and modify data sources. If not, contact your system administrator to grant the required permissions.
    4. Consult Documentation:

      • Refer to the official SAP documentation or help resources for guidance on setting up data sources and extensions. This can provide specific instructions based on the version of SAP you are using.
    5. System Logs:

      • Check system logs for any additional error messages or warnings that may provide more context about the issue.
    6. Contact Support:

      • If the issue persists after trying the above solutions,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. Provide them with details about the error and the steps you have taken.
